Purnima Chauhan has joined Athena as a Clinical Psychologist. A holder of a Master of Philosophy in Clinical Psychology and a Master of Arts, in Clinical Psychology, Purnima is an RCI-recognized Clinical Psychologist whose core competencies lie in psychological evaluation, assessment and testing, psychotherapy, and rehabilitation.
Purnima Chauhan has won a silver medal for her academic performance in M.Phil. (Clinical Psychology). Along with this, she has several professional achievements to her name. Some of these include acting as a ‘Resource Person’ for a workshop titled “OCD and Depression: Theory to Practice,” successfully conducting a two days seminar on “Psychiatric Rehabilitation and Drug-deaddiction,” stress management sessions, and mental health awareness sessions, to name a few.
Her professional experience includes working as a psychologist and clinical psychologist with various organizations. This has helped her gain experience in diagnosing, evaluating, and treating individuals affected by various forms of mental illnesses; formulating, maintaining, and updating individual plans in day-care and outpatient settings; planning and conducting frequency, intensity, and duration of individual psychotherapy; conducting individual and group therapy sessions; and conducting seminars on mental health awareness, to name a few.
She also holds experience in assisting clients through online platforms wherein she has diagnosed, evaluated, and counseled working professionals proactively to identify and address their emotional and mental health concerns. Purnima is committed to working for the betterment of her clients and aims to use clinical psychological theories in the practical world to heal the mental turmoil of clients.
